  • Publication number: 20130221640
    Abstract: An airbag arrangement includes a middle side airbag confined between an arm-rest and a seat. The middle side airbag protects a driver of a vehicle and a passenger from the collision between the driver and the passenger upon vehicle collision. A cushion inflated from a back part of a driver seat is firmly fixed between the driver seat and an arm-rest to restrict the movement of occupants. The middle side airbag includes vertical sewed lines to vertically form a partition, or includes inclined sewed lines to inflate the middle side airbag toward at an expected collision position between the driver and the passenger. An inflator is provided on a lateral surface of a back part of the driver seat. As soon as air is injected into the middle side airbag, the middle side airbag is inflated while forming contact parts confined in the space between an arm-rest and a seat.

  • Patent number: 8511708
    Abstract: A passenger airbag module includes a housing, an inflator generating gas pressure according to a control signal of an electronic control unit, and an airbag cushion folded in the housing such that the airbag cushion is expanded in the form of a dual chamber. The airbag cushion is provided therein with a tether having a rectangular shape corresponding to a sectional shape of the airbag cushion. The tether is installed in the transverse direction to divide the airbag cushion into an upper chamber and a lower chamber. Transfer holes are formed at edges of the tether. In the passenger airbag module, the upper chamber is primarily expanded by concentrating gas flow into the upper chamber to instantly deploy the airbag cushion in the proper position, thereby safely protecting the occupants.

  • Patent number: 8505970
    Abstract: An airbag cushion for vehicles includes a cushion body, vent holes, tubes and a tether. The vent holes are formed in the cushion body at opposite positions. The tubes are connected to the respective vent holes. The tubes are deployed out of the vent holes by deployment of the cushion body so that gas is discharged out of the cushion body through the tubes. The tether connects the tubes to each other and is severed when pressure in the cushion body reaches a predetermined degree. At the point of time at which the weight of the occupant is applied to the airbag cushion, the pressure in the airbag cushion is released, thus reducing the risk of the deployment of the airbag cushion injuring the occupant.

  • Patent number: 8505966
    Abstract: An airbag module includes an airbag cushion, an inflator and a housing. The inflator injects gas into the airbag cushion when a vehicle is in collision, so that the airbag cushion is inflated and deployed. The housing houses the airbag cushion, which is folded before deployment, and the inflator. When the airbag cushion is deployed from the housing, the airbag cushion forms a hard chamber and a soft chamber that are defined by a partition. The hard chamber is supplied with gas by the inflator and is positioned in the upper front of the airbag cushion. The soft chamber is supplied with gas by the hard chamber via a connecting hole formed in the partition and is positioned in the rear of the airbag cushion. A vent hole for exhausting gas to the outside is formed in the soft chamber.
